China Resources Beverage (Holdings) Co Treasury Stock Calculation

The portion of shares that a company keeps in their own treasury. Treasury stock may have come from a repurchase or buyback from shareholders; or it may have never been issued to the public in the first place. These shares don't pay dividends, have no voting rights, and should not be included in shares outstanding calculations.

China Resources Beverage (Holdings) Co Business Description

Address 22 Langshan Road, Shenzhen High-tech Industrial Park, North District, Nanshan District, Guangdong Province, Shenzhen, CHN
China Resources Beverage is the second-largest bottled water producer in China and a subsidiary of China Resources Group, a state-owned conglomerate. The bottled water business accounts for around 90% of the company's revenue, with C'estbon being the flagship product. The company has been leveraging its distribution network developed for water products to expand the scale of its nonwater beverages products, which accounts for roughly 10% of the company's revenue.
